Skip to content

Commit

Permalink
Merge pull request #56 from sroehrl/setup
Browse files Browse the repository at this point in the history
Cors & Test coverage
  • Loading branch information
sroehrl authored Jan 8, 2023
2 parents bb67a43 + 4054057 commit 8113b68
Show file tree
Hide file tree
Showing 3 changed files with 15 additions and 13 deletions.
1 change: 1 addition & 0 deletions src/NeoanApp.php
Original file line number Diff line number Diff line change
Expand Up @@ -47,6 +47,7 @@ public function __construct(Setup $setup, string $cliPath = null)
}
$this->injectionProvider = new DefaultProvider();
$this->injectionProvider->set(static::class, $this);
$this->injectionProvider->set(Setup::class, $setup);
self::$instance = $this;
}

Expand Down
Binary file modified tests/Mocks/database.db
Binary file not shown.
27 changes: 14 additions & 13 deletions tests/clover.xml
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
<?xml version="1.0" encoding="UTF-8"?>
<coverage generated="1672886385">
<project timestamp="1672886385">
<coverage generated="1673040891">
<project timestamp="1673040891">
<file name="C:\xampp\htdocs\neoan.io-tools\lenkrad-core\src\CoreInterfaces\RequestInterface.php">
<metrics loc="12" ncloc="12" classes="0" methods="0" coveredmethods="0" conditionals="0" coveredconditionals="0" statements="0" coveredstatements="0" elements="0" coveredelements="0"/>
</file>
Expand Down Expand Up @@ -1164,7 +1164,7 @@
</file>
<file name="C:\xampp\htdocs\neoan.io-tools\lenkrad-core\src\NeoanApp.php">
<class name="Neoan\NeoanApp" namespace="global">
<metrics complexity="10" methods="5" coveredmethods="4" conditionals="0" coveredconditionals="0" statements="20" coveredstatements="19" elements="25" coveredelements="23"/>
<metrics complexity="10" methods="5" coveredmethods="4" conditionals="0" coveredconditionals="0" statements="21" coveredstatements="20" elements="26" coveredelements="24"/>
</class>
<line num="26" type="method" name="__construct" visibility="public" complexity="5" crap="5.01" count="18"/>
<line num="28" type="stmt" count="18"/>
Expand All @@ -1183,15 +1183,16 @@
<line num="48" type="stmt" count="17"/>
<line num="49" type="stmt" count="17"/>
<line num="50" type="stmt" count="17"/>
<line num="53" type="method" name="setProvider" visibility="public" complexity="1" crap="1" count="1"/>
<line num="55" type="stmt" count="1"/>
<line num="67" type="method" name="invoke" visibility="public" complexity="1" crap="1" count="1"/>
<line num="69" type="stmt" count="1"/>
<line num="71" type="method" name="getInstance" visibility="public" complexity="1" crap="1" count="1"/>
<line num="73" type="stmt" count="1"/>
<line num="75" type="method" name="__invoke" visibility="public" complexity="1" crap="1" count="1"/>
<line num="77" type="stmt" count="1"/>
<metrics loc="79" ncloc="73" classes="1" methods="5" coveredmethods="4" conditionals="0" coveredconditionals="0" statements="20" coveredstatements="19" elements="25" coveredelements="23"/>
<line num="51" type="stmt" count="17"/>
<line num="54" type="method" name="setProvider" visibility="public" complexity="1" crap="1" count="1"/>
<line num="56" type="stmt" count="1"/>
<line num="68" type="method" name="invoke" visibility="public" complexity="1" crap="1" count="1"/>
<line num="70" type="stmt" count="1"/>
<line num="72" type="method" name="getInstance" visibility="public" complexity="1" crap="1" count="1"/>
<line num="74" type="stmt" count="1"/>
<line num="76" type="method" name="__invoke" visibility="public" complexity="1" crap="1" count="1"/>
<line num="78" type="stmt" count="1"/>
<metrics loc="80" ncloc="74" classes="1" methods="5" coveredmethods="4" conditionals="0" coveredconditionals="0" statements="21" coveredstatements="20" elements="26" coveredelements="24"/>
</file>
<file name="C:\xampp\htdocs\neoan.io-tools\lenkrad-core\src\Provider\DefaultProvider.php">
<class name="Neoan\Provider\DefaultProvider" namespace="global">
Expand Down Expand Up @@ -1688,6 +1689,6 @@
<line num="60" type="stmt" count="26"/>
<metrics loc="62" ncloc="62" classes="2" methods="7" coveredmethods="7" conditionals="0" coveredconditionals="0" statements="16" coveredstatements="16" elements="23" coveredelements="23"/>
</file>
<metrics files="72" loc="3685" ncloc="3507" classes="57" methods="288" coveredmethods="276" conditionals="0" coveredconditionals="0" statements="1008" coveredstatements="991" elements="1296" coveredelements="1267"/>
<metrics files="72" loc="3686" ncloc="3508" classes="57" methods="288" coveredmethods="276" conditionals="0" coveredconditionals="0" statements="1009" coveredstatements="992" elements="1297" coveredelements="1268"/>
</project>
</coverage>

0 comments on commit 8113b68

Please sign in to comment.